// Create a real ExtensionManager mock that passes instanceof check
let realMockExtensionManager: ExtensionManager;
beforeEach(() => {
vi.resetAllMocks();
// Create a mock that inherits from ExtensionManager prototype
realMockExtensionManager = Object.create(ExtensionManager.prototype);
realMockExtensionManager.installExtension = mockInstallExtension;
mockContext = createMockCommandContext({
services: {
config: {
getExtensions: mockGetExtensions,
getWorkingDir: () => '/test/dir',
getExtensionManager: () => realMockExtensionManager,
},
},
ui: {
dispatchExtensionStateUpdate: vi.fn(),
},
});
});
